تیر 17, 1403

نحوه برنامه نویسی در جاوا: 3 نکته 18 قدم

براساس www.iAsk. ai از موتور جستجوی Ai بپرسید:

نحوه برنامه نویسی در جاوا: نکته 3 مرحله 18

جاوا یک زبان برنامه نویسی پرکاربرد است که به دلیل سادگی، قابلیت حمل و تطبیق پذیری معروف است. چه یک برنامه نویس مبتدی یا یک برنامه نویس با تجربه باشید، یادگیری جاوا می تواند یک مهارت ارزشمند باشد که فرصت های مختلفی را در توسعه نرم افزار باز می کند. در این راهنمای جامع، شما را از طریق فرآیند برنامه نویسی در جاوا راهنمایی می کنیم و 18 نکته را در سه مرحله اصلی به شما ارائه می دهیم.

مرحله 1: تنظیم محیط خود

قبل از اینکه بتوانید برنامه نویسی در جاوا را شروع کنید، ضروری است که محیط توسعه خود را به درستی تنظیم کنید. این نکات را برای اطمینان از یک روند نصب راحت دنبال کنید:

1. یک محیط توسعه را انتخاب کنید: چندین محیط توسعه یکپارچه (IDE) برای برنامه نویسی جاوا موجود است، مانند Eclipse، IntelliJ IDEA و NetBeans. موردی را انتخاب کنید که با تنظیمات برگزیده شما مطابقت دارد و آن را روی رایانه خود نصب کنید.

2. نصب کیت توسعه جاوا (JDK):JDK برای کامپایل و اجرای برنامه های جاوا ضروری است. آخرین نسخه JDK را از وب سایت رسمی اوراکل دانلود کنید و دستورالعمل های نصب ارائه شده را دنبال کنید.

3. Setup the Environment Variables:بعد از نصب JDK، باید متغیرهای محیطی را روی سیستم عامل خود تنظیم کنید. این به رایانه شما اجازه می دهد تا محیط کامپایلر جاوا و زمان اجرا را تشخیص دهد. برای دستورالعمل های مربوط به نحوه تنظیم متغیرهای محیطی، به اسناد ارائه شده با سیستم عامل خاص خود مراجعه کنید.

4. نصب را تأیید کنید: برای اطمینان از اینکه جاوا به درستی نصب شده است، یک خط فرمان یا پنجره ترمینال را باز کنید و “java -version” را تایپ کنید. این دستور نسخه جاوای نصب شده روی سیستم شما را نمایش می دهد.

مرحله 2: یادگیری اصول اولیه

هنگامی که محیط شما راه اندازی شد، وقت آن است که به اصول برنامه نویسی جاوا بپردازید. این نکات به شما در درک اصول اولیه کمک می کند:

5. درک برنامه نویسی شی گرا (OOP):جاوا یک زبان برنامه نویسی شی گرا است، به این معنی که حول مفهوم اشیاء و کلاس ها می چرخد. با اصول OOP از جمله کپسولاسیون، وراثت و چندشکلی آشنا شوید.

6. نحو را بیاموزید:جاوا یک نحو خاص دارد که برای نوشتن کد معتبر باید آن را درک کنید. عناصر نحوی اولیه مانند متغیرها، انواع داده ها، عملگرها، ساختارهای کنترلی (عبارات if-else، حلقه ها) و روش ها را مطالعه کنید.

7. استفاده از نظرات: نظرات برای مستندسازی کد شما و خوانایی بیشتر آن ضروری است. جاوا از نظرات تک خطی (//) و چند خطی (/ /) پشتیبانی می کند. از نظرات برای توضیح هدف کد خود و هر منطق پیچیده استفاده کنید.

8. تمرین کد نوشتن:بهترین راه برای یادگیری جاوا نوشتن کد است. با برنامه های ساده شروع کنید و به تدریج پیچیدگی آنها را افزایش دهید. مفاهیم مختلف را آزمایش کنید و به طور منظم تمرین کنید تا درک خود را تقویت کنید.

9. درک انواع داده:جاوا دارای چندین نوع داده داخلی است، از جمله اعداد صحیح، اعداد ممیز شناور، کاراکترها، بولی ها و غیره. یاد بگیرید که چگونه متغیرهای انواع داده های مختلف را اعلام کنید و روی آنها عملیات انجام دهید.

10. ساختارهای کنترل اصلی:ساختارهای کنترلی به شما این امکان را می دهند که جریان اجرا را در برنامه خود کنترل کنید. یاد بگیرید که چگونه از دستورهای if-else، عبارات سوئیچ و حلقه‌ها (for، while، do-while) به طور موثر برای دستکاری رفتار برنامه استفاده کنید.

11. کنترل استثناها: مدیریت استثنا برای نوشتن برنامه های جاوا قوی بسیار مهم است. بدانید که چگونه استثناها را با استفاده از بلوک‌های try-catch برای جلوگیری از خرابی خطاهای غیرمنتظره برنامه‌تان بررسی کنید.

مرحله 3: مفاهیم پیشرفته و بهترین شیوه ها

هنگامی که درک کاملی از اصول اولیه داشته باشید، می توانید مفاهیم پیشرفته تری را در برنامه نویسی جاوا کشف کنید. نکات زیر را در نظر بگیرید:

12. مفاهیم شی گرا را کاوش کنید: با یادگیری در مورد موضوعاتی مانند وراثت، چندشکلی، کلاس های انتزاعی، رابط ها و بسته ها، عمیق تر در برنامه نویسی شی گرا غوطه ور شوید. این مفاهیم شما را قادر می سازد کدهای ماژولار و قابل استفاده مجدد ایجاد کنید.

13. از کتابخانه ها و چارچوب ها استفاده کنید:جاوا دارای اکوسیستم وسیعی از کتابخانه ها و چارچوب ها است که می تواند وظایف توسعه را ساده کند. با کتابخانه های محبوب مانند Apache Commons، Gson و JUnit و همچنین فریمورک هایی مانند Spring و Hibernate آشنا شوید.

14. اشکال زدایی را تمرین کنید:اشکال زدایی یک مهارت ضروری برای هر برنامه نویسی است. نحوه استفاده موثر از ابزارهای اشکال زدایی ارائه شده توسط IDE خود را بیاموزید. از نقاط شکست، ساعت‌ها و ردیابی‌های پشته برای شناسایی و رفع مشکلات کد خود استفاده کنید.

15. صومعه نامگذاری را دنبال کنیدیون‌ها: قراردادهای نام‌گذاری مداوم کد شما را خواناتر و قابل نگهداری‌تر می‌کند. به قراردادهای نامگذاری جاوا مانند استفاده از camel case برای نام متغیرها، حروف پاسکال برای نام کلاس ها و ثابت های بزرگ پایبند باشید.

16. کد مدولار بنویسید: کد خود را به ماژول های کوچکتر و قابل استفاده مجدد تقسیم کنید تا قابلیت نگهداری را بهبود ببخشید. از کلاس ها، متدها و بسته ها به طور موثر برای ایجاد کدهای ماژولار که به راحتی قابل درک و تغییر هستند استفاده کنید.

17. کد خود را تست کنید:نوشتن تست ها برای اطمینان از صحت کد شما بسیار مهم است. یاد بگیرید که چگونه تست های واحد را با استفاده از چارچوب هایی مانند JUnit بنویسید تا بررسی کنید که هر جزء از برنامه شما مطابق انتظار عمل می کند.

18. به طور مداوم یاد بگیرید و پیشرفت کنید:برنامه نویسی یک زمینه دائماً در حال تغییر است و به روز ماندن با ویژگی های جدید، بهترین شیوه ها و روندهای صنعت ضروری است. کتاب بخوانید، آموزش‌های آنلاین را دنبال کنید، در چالش‌های کدنویسی شرکت کنید و برای افزایش مهارت‌های خود به انجمن‌های برنامه‌نویسی بپیوندید.

این 18 نکته راهنمای جامع برنامه نویسی در جاوا را ارائه می دهد. با دنبال کردن این مراحل و تمرین منظم، به تدریج در توسعه جاوا مهارت پیدا خواهید کرد.

3 انتشارات مرجع معتبر یا نام دامنه مورد استفاده در پاسخ به این سوال:

  1. Oracle: وب‌سایت رسمی Oracle مستندات جامعی درباره ویژگی‌های زبان برنامه‌نویسی جاوا، راهنمای نصب، آموزش‌ها و مواد مرجع ارائه می‌دهد.
  2. اسناد جاوا: اسناد رسمی ارائه شده توسط Oracle شامل توضیحات مفصلی درباره APIهای جاوا (رابط برنامه نویسی برنامه) و سایر موضوعات مرتبط با زبان است.
  3. Stack Overflow: یک جامعه آنلاین محبوب برای برنامه نویسان، Stack Overflow شامل مجموعه گسترده ای از سوالات و پاسخ های مربوط به برنامه نویسی جاوا است. این به عنوان یک منبع ارزشمند برای عیب یابی و یادگیری از توسعه دهندگان با تجربه عمل می کند.